A 1070-kg car is being pulled up a frictionless ramp at a constant speed, as shown in the figure. (Figure 1) The cable makes an angle of 31.0∘ above the surface of the ramp, and the ramp itself rises at 25.0∘ above the horizontal.
Identify
- Friction force
- Normal force
- Weight
- Thrust force
-
Tension force
